/*widgets pages*/
.c_p p {float:left; border:1px solid #DCDCDC; padding:5px; margin:5px 0; width:98%;}
.widgets_t, .widgets_b { font-size:8px;}
.widgets_t { height:76px; background:url(/widgets/img/widgets.jpg) left top no-repeat;}
.widgets_b { height:10px; background:url(/widgets/img/end-border.jpg) left top no-repeat;}
.widgets { margin:0; padding:10px 0 0;}
.wid-box { padding:10px; clear:both; margin-top:10px;}
.wid-box img { border:none;}
.wid-text { float:right; width:82%;}
.wid-text a { color:#117EBF; text-decoration:none !important; font-size:18px; font-weight:bold; background:url(/images/bgr_dot3.png) 0 bottom repeat-x; display:block; margin-bottom:10px}
.wid-text a:hover { text-decoration:none !important;}

.latestSideBar {list-style: none !important;display: block;padding: 5px 0 0;margin: 0 !important;font-size: 12px;}
.latestSideBar li {display: inline;float: left;width: 153px;height: 165px;padding: 1px 9px 0 1px;background:url(/images/bg-latest-h2.gif) left top no-repeat;text-align: left;line-height:13px !important;}
.latestSideBar span {display: block;padding: 0 5px !important;}
.latestSideBar .price_p {float: right;padding-right: 5px;text-align: right;}
.latestSideBar p{ font-size: 12px;padding: 0 5px;}

#bcontent_top #cleft { width:720px; float:left; padding-bottom:15px;}
#bcontent_top #cright { width:220px; float:right;}
#bcontent_top #cright img { margin-bottom:15px;}
#widget_code textarea { border:1px solid #CCC; width:710px; }
.pd_top { padding-top:15px;}

/* Search Menu Style */
#top-menu { width:280px; height:65px; margin-bottom:10px; padding:160px 15px 0; background:url(/images/top-menu-box.jpg) left top no-repeat;}
#top-menu h2 { color:#466E90; font-size:18px; margin:0; padding:0 0 5px 0; background-image:none;}
.search_news { font-weight:bold;}
.search_news label { font-size:16px; padding-bottom:10px; display:block;}
.pos_sbs_bg { background:url(/images/bg-search-input.jpg) left top no-repeat; float:left;}
.pos_sbs { background:transparent; width:193px; padding:8px 10px; border:none; float:left; margin:0;}
.bt_search { border:none; background:url(/images/bt-search-menu.jpg) left top no-repeat; width:67px; height:30px; float:left; cursor:pointer;}

#cleft { width:720px; float:left;}
#cright { width:220px; float:right;}
.box_w h1, .widgets h3 { background: url(/images/bgr_dot3.png) repeat-x 0 bottom !important; color: #393939; font-family: 'BebasNeueRegular'; font-size: 40px !important; line-height:37px; font-weight: normal; margin-bottom: 12px; overflow: hidden; text-transform: uppercase; width: 100%;}
.widgets h3 { margin-top:20px;}
.img_b { margin-bottom:15px;}

.top_text { background:url(/images/widgets.jpg) left 18px no-repeat; padding:20px 0 0 325px;}
.line { background:url(/images/bgr_dot3.png) 0 bottom repeat-x; padding-bottom:1px; clear:both;}